Rooftop photovoltaic projects remain one of the most popular solar applications worldwide. However, selecting the correct roof mount solar racking system depends heavily on roof type.
Metal roofs and concrete roofs require completely different mounting solutions. Choosing the wrong system may cause leakage, structural stress, or installation delays.
Understanding Roof Types in Commercial and Industrial Projects
The two most common roof types are:
-
Metal sheet roofs (trapezoidal or corrugated)
-
Concrete flat roofs
Each type has unique load limits and installation challenges.
Roof Mount Systems for Metal Roofs
Metal roofs are widely used in factories and warehouses.
Recommended Solutions:
▸ Clamp-Based Non-Penetrative Systems
-
No drilling required
-
Quick installation
-
Minimal waterproof risk
▸ Penetrative Bracket Systems
-
Direct fixation to purlins
-
Higher wind resistance
-
Requires proper sealing
Key considerations include roof sheet thickness, structural spacing, and wind load.
Honestly, clamp systems are very popular for industrial metal roofs because they simplify installation significantly.
Roof Mount Systems for Concrete Flat Roofs
Concrete roofs offer higher structural strength but often have strict load distribution rules.
Recommended Solutions:
▸ Ballasted Solar Mounting Systems
-
No penetration
-
Flexible layout
-
Suitable for low to medium wind zones
▸ Hybrid Anchored Systems
-
Reduced ballast weight
-
Improved wind resistance
Ballast calculation must be accurate — overloading the roof is never a good idea.
Aluminum vs Galvanized Steel for Roof Mount Projects
-
Aluminum roof mount solar racking systems
-
Lightweight
-
Corrosion resistant
-
Easier installation
-
-
Hot-dip galvanized steel systems
-
Higher strength
-
Suitable for larger spans
-
Cost-effective in bulk
-
For rooftop applications, aluminum is often preferred due to lower weight.
Installation and Safety Considerations
When designing roof mount solar systems, consider:
-
Roof load capacity
-
Wind uplift zones
-
Waterproof sealing
-
Proper grounding and cable management
